Transaction 2508008265368117ce63f4894878ed8e1814594a63f8d429141f698289815477

1 Input
2 Outputs
  • 2508008265368117ce63f4894878ed8e1814594a63f8d429141f698289815477:0
  • value  3774277
    address  1KZNdn6fVahvHpxmv4x7Ucu3gs6LaLWNpH
  • 2508008265368117ce63f4894878ed8e1814594a63f8d429141f698289815477:1
  • value  94111009
    address  1FoGPhVMzfDL7EqXcg3KwE3jAzJnXYMMuk